× logo Services About Blogs Portfolio
Enquiry Now

4 Best Build Tools for Frontend Development

Manoj Kumar Sharma

  • Published By 2023-05-12

4 Best Build Tools for Frontend Development

Build tools are essential in the realm of front-end development for streamlining workflow and boosting output. These technologies streamline code, automate tedious operations, and improve teamwork among developers. The correct build tools for front-end development can be difficult to choose because there are so many solutions available. The five greatest build tools for front-end developers will be discussed in this post.

1. Webpack:

For front-end development, Webpack is a potent and well-liked build tool. It gives programmers the ability to bundle and improve their JavaScript, CSS, and other components. You can manage dependencies, achieve effective code splitting, and modularize your code with Webpack for improved efficiency. Also, it is very configurable and adaptable to various project requirements because it supports a large variety of loaders and plugins. Large-scale applications should use Webpack because of its broad ecosystem, vibrant community, and thorough documentation.

Key features:

  • Code bundling and optimization
  • Module system with support for ES modules and CommonJS
  • Extensive plugin and loader ecosystem
  • Hot module replacement for instant code updates
  • Code splitting for efficient loading
  • Development server with live reloading

2. Babel: 

Babel is a popular build tool that focuses on compiling and transforming JavaScript code. It allows developers to write modern JavaScript using the latest syntax features and transpilers them into code compatible with older browsers. Babel's extensive plugin ecosystem makes it highly customizable, enabling developers to add or remove language features based on project requirements. It also supports other asset types like JSX, TypeScript, and Flow, making it versatile and suitable for a wide range of front-end projects.

Key features:

  • JavaScript compilation and transformation
  • Support for modern syntax and browser compatibility
  • Extensive plugin ecosystem
  • JSX, TypeScript, and Flow support
  • Integration with build systems like Webpack and Rollup

3. Parcel:

By automating the majority of the build process, the parcel is a zero-configuration build tool that makes front-end development easier. It provides out-of-the-box support for various asset types, including HTML, CSS, JavaScript, and more. Parcel automatically detects dependencies and builds a dependency graph, ensuring efficient bundling and caching. It also features a built-in development server with hot module replacement, making it easy to start and develop projects quickly. Parcel's simplicity and speed make it an excellent choice for small to medium-sized projects.

Key features:

  • Management of Automatic Dependencies
  • Fast and efficient bundling
  • Built-in development server with hot module replacement
  • Support for various asset types out of the box

4. Gulp:

Gulp is a task runner build tool that emphasizes code simplicity and readability. It uses a simple JavaScript-based API to define tasks and automate repetitive workflows. Gulp's plugin ecosystem provides a wide range of plugins for tasks like minification, compilation, and optimization, allowing developers to customize their build process easily. It excels at streamlining complex build pipelines and offers excellent performance due to its use of in-memory streams Gulp is a good option for developers who like to use a program for building automation.

Key features:

  • Writing code that is easy to understand
  • Having many plugins
  • Using streams to make it better
  • Building custom build pipelines

Conclusion

Choosing the right build tool for your front-end development project is critical for improving productivity and optimizing the development process. When it comes to front-end development, there are several excellent build tools available to streamline and enhance the development process. Each tool offers unique features and advantages, catering to different project requirements and developer preferences.

Webpack, with its powerful bundling capabilities, stands as a popular choice for its flexibility and extensive plugin ecosystem. Gulp, known for its simplicity and task automation prowess, remains a reliable option for many developers. Parcel, an intuitive and zero-configuration bundler, excels in its fast and efficient building process. Rollup, with its focus on producing highly optimized bundles, is ideal for library authors. Lastly, Snowpack offers an impressive development experience with lightning-fast build times.

Ultimately, choosing the best build tool depends on the specific needs of your project, and experimenting with different tools can lead to finding the perfect fit for your front-end development workflow.

Transform Your Online Presence:
Get a Stunning Website Now!

Get a Quote

Locations

  • india
  • UAE
  • qatar
  • malaysia
  • france

Acnosoft
Typically replies within an hour

Acnosoft
Hi there 👋

How can I help you?
Friday 2nd of June 2023
×
Chat with Us